How do you re-name a pre-existing unit? Is the process different if you have a mod like medmod or bkb?

It's actually pretty easy. Go into the Loc/Eng file and open up the names.txt file. If you scroll down you will see two columns of text containing the names of all the units in the game. They should look like the following example:

[HighlandClansmen_Singular] {Highland Clansman}

Amend the one on the right to whatever you want, eg {Scottish Clansman}. Note that the second name is singular. Don't touch the one on the left - it's linked to a lot of other files.

Now scroll down again a little further and you will see two very similar columns of text:

[HighlandClansmen_Plural] {Highland Clansmen}

Again, change the second one to eg {Scottish Clansmen}, also leave the first name as it is. Note that this time the second same is plural.

Now when you start a new game your Highland Clansmen will now be called Scottish Clansmen.

The unit description is also very easy to amend. Go into the Descriptions.txt file, also in the Loc/Eng directory, scroll down to the description for Highland Clansmen, and edit the description but not the label.

Don't forget to back up both files before you start.

Spartacus, the one you change is the one on the right with the squiggly brackets, like you thought. You said that it doesn't work - did you load the game to see that nothing had changed, or did you get an error message with lots of exclamation marks?

There are a couple of things that could have gone wrong:

1. Either you didn't save the names.txt file after you edited it, or you saved it under a different name or in a different place.

2. You made a typing mistake when you did the editing. You wouldn't believe how picky computers can be about a bracket or fullstop in the wrong place (weren't they meant to make our lives easier?).

3. You only edited one label. There are two lables, a singular and plural. The game needs both here in case a unit gets ground down to a single man.

Open up the names.txt file and make sure that you did everything right.

If you get really stuck, I can rename Nubian Spearmen to Iberian Spearmen for you, but I'll need to know whether you have M:TW or M:TW Viking Invasion, and your e-mail address. Use the private message function of this board if you don't want your e-mail address to become public knowledge.

Incidentally, some mods, like the Napoleon mod that you mentioned having change a lot of files in the game, so a standard game might not work very well. The way round this is to install M:TW again, but in a different directory.
